Abstract
The paper deals with a new indicator for monitoring the turn-to-turn insulation aging of ac motors. Measurements of capacitance and Partial Discharge Inception Voltage (PDIV) were performed on a large number of twisted pairs of enameled wires between standard thermal accelerated aging cycles. A significant increase of the capacitances and a reduction of the PDIV were noted on all the samples for three different diameters of enameled wires. The correlation of the capacitance increase with the degradation of the insulation quality opens perspectives for preventive maintenance applications.
